Public bug reported: When testing the next upload merging changes from Debian I've encoundered the following failure:
https://launchpad.net/~ci-train-ppa-service/+archive/ubuntu/4017/+build/19642918/+files/buildlog_ubuntu-groovy-armhf.glibc_2.31-2ubuntu1~rbalint2_BUILDING.txt.gz : ... arm-linux-gnueabihf-gcc-10 -mfloat-abi=soft -nostdlib -nostartfiles -r -o /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map.o -Wl,--defsym='__stack_chk_fail=0' -Wl,--defsym='__stack_chk_fail_local=0' \ '-Wl,-(' /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/dl-allobjs.os /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/libc_pic.a -lgcc '-Wl,-)' -Wl,-Map,/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.mapT /usr/bin/ld: error: /usr/lib/gcc/arm-linux-gnueabihf/10/libgcc.a(_udivmoddi4.o) uses VFP register arguments, /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map.o does not /usr/bin/ld: failed to merge target specific data of file /usr/lib/gcc/arm-linux-gnueabihf/10/libgcc.a(_udivmoddi4.o) collect2: error: ld returned 1 exit status make[3]: *** [Makefile:504: /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map] Error 1 ... The same command passed with gcc-9 in the Ubuntu archive: ... arm-linux-gnueabihf-gcc-9 -mfloat-abi=soft -nostdlib -nostartfiles -r -o /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map.o -Wl,--defsym='__stack_chk_fail=0' -Wl,--defsym='__stack_chk_fail_local=0' \ '-Wl,-(' /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/dl-allobjs.os /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/libc_pic.a -lgcc '-Wl,-)' -Wl,-Map,/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.mapT rm -f /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map.o mv -f /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.mapT /<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/build-tree/armhf-armel/elf/librtld.map LC_ALL=C \ ... I think libgcc.a should not use VFP register arguments if we still want to allow using -mfloat-abi=soft this way, but I'm also checking a workaround in glibc to not build libc_pic.* so this error would not be hit.
